package parser_test import ( "testing" "git.sharkk.net/Sharkk/Mako/parser" ) func TestTableLiterals(t *testing.T) { tests := []struct { input string expectedPairs int isArray bool description string }{ {"{}", 0, true, "empty table"}, {"{1, 2, 3}", 3, true, "array-like table"}, {"{a = 1, b = 2}", 2, false, "hash-like table"}, {`{"hello", "world"}`, 2, true, "string array"}, {"{x = true, y = false}", 2, false, "boolean hash"}, {"{1}", 1, true, "single element array"}, {"{key = nil}", 1, false, "nil value hash"}, } for _, tt := range tests { t.Run(tt.description, func(t *testing.T) { l := parser.NewLexer(tt.input) p := parser.NewParser(l) expr := p.ParseExpression(parser.LOWEST) checkParserErrors(t, p) table, ok := expr.(*parser.TableLiteral) if !ok { t.Fatalf("expected TableLiteral, got %T", expr) } if len(table.Pairs) != tt.expectedPairs { t.Errorf("expected %d pairs, got %d", tt.expectedPairs, len(table.Pairs)) } if table.IsArray() != tt.isArray { t.Errorf("expected IsArray() = %t, got %t", tt.isArray, table.IsArray()) } }) } } func TestTableStringRepresentation(t *testing.T) { tests := []struct { input string expected string }{ {"{}", "{}"}, {"{1, 2}", "{1.00, 2.00}"}, {"{x = 1}", "{x = 1.00}"}, {"{a = 1, b = 2}", "{a = 1.00, b = 2.00}"}, } for _, tt := range tests { t.Run(tt.input, func(t *testing.T) { l := parser.NewLexer(tt.input) p := parser.NewParser(l) expr := p.ParseExpression(parser.LOWEST) checkParserErrors(t, p) if expr.String() != tt.expected { t.Errorf("expected %s, got %s", tt.expected, expr.String()) } }) } } func TestTableWithExtendedNumbers(t *testing.T) { tests := []struct { input string expected string desc string }{ {"{0xFF, 0b1010}", "{255.00, 10.00}", "array with hex and binary"}, {"{hex = 0xFF, bin = 0b1010}", "{hex = 255.00, bin = 10.00}", "hash with extended numbers"}, {"{1e2, 0x10, 0b10}", "{100.00, 16.00, 2.00}", "mixed number formats"}, } for _, tt := range tests { t.Run(tt.desc, func(t *testing.T) { l := parser.NewLexer(tt.input) p := parser.NewParser(l) expr := p.ParseExpression(parser.LOWEST) checkParserErrors(t, p) if expr.String() != tt.expected { t.Errorf("expected %s, got %s", tt.expected, expr.String()) } }) } }
